This auction is for a really interesting pair of Victorian era earrings. The marquise shaped earring face has midnight black champleve enamel stripes. The center of the stripes has been bright carved with a diamond shaped, bead set seat containing a half pearl. This genuine seed pearl measures approximately 2.5mm in diameter and has a beautiful rich and creamy luster. The earring face is gold plated brass and the vintage style ear wires are solid 14k yellow gold. These earrings started life circa 1900 as a pair of cufflinks. We picked them up at an antique mall a few months ago, intrigued by the black enamel striping on them...this type of design is very Art Deco but the links were clearly Victorian with the old "bean" type of backs and the antique bead setting of the seed pearl. We love to rescue beautiful, neglected things and reimagine them to a new purpose. These cufflinks make awesome earrings. After we removed the old link backs we added the ear wires using our laser welder. The vintage style wires give the earrings a eye catching bit of swing and the 14k solid gold means you have no worries about allergic reactions to cheap mystery metal. The laser welder insures a perfect bond between the different metals with no damaging torch heat which would ruin the delicate pearl. The earring face measures 16.7mm long by 9.6mm wide. read more
